My husband and I are staying 12/24 and 12/25 precruise and are not sure where to stay-Best Westerns or Sheraton Yankee hotels? The only day we need to worry about is 12/25 because we are arriving so late the night before. A shuttle is not important but breakfast is good. Any suggestions because reviews are mixed?

We stayed at the Best Western Marina Inn and Yacht Harbour hotel this past February. Although the accommodations were ok (except the towels in the bathroom were too small), the restaurant left a lot to be desired - food lukewarm when it arrived, veggies not cooked properly, rude staff. I was thinking of staying at the Best Western Oceanside next year, but I have read some bad reviews on Travelocity.com. Sorry, cannot comment on Sheraton Yankee Trader. We opted, next year, to stay at one of the Superior Small Lodgings in Ft. Lauderdale. We are getting an efficiency for $127.65/night. You might want to check these smaller accommodations.
